2nd HC bench declines to hear petition against Chandra's appointment

Allahabad, Aug 21 (UNI) The second nominated division bench of the Allahabad High Court today declined to hear the writ petition challenging the recent appointment of a sitting Allahabad High Court justice Satish Chandra.

The bench comprising Janardan Sahay and Rakesh Sharma today declined to hear the writ and forwarded it to the Chief Justice.

Yesterday, the bench comprising Justices Yatindra Singh and S K Gupta had also released the case.

A high court lawyer M C Gupta had filed the writ petition, challenging the recent appointment of Justice Satish Chandra.

According to the petition, Justice Chandra lacked the basic eligibility and qualification for being a judge in the high court.

Now, the Chief Justice will nominate third bench to hear the writ petition.

Justise Chandra was appointed as the high court judge on August six this year.

566 activists court arrest over Amarnath land row

Dhar, MP, Aug 21 (UNI) A total of 566 activists belonging to the BJP and other Hindu outfits courted arrest here today over the Amarnath land row in Kashmir. Earlier, agitators took out a rally and shouted slogans in protest against revoking of land allotted to the Shri Amarnath Shrine Board.
